当前位置: 首页 > 知识库问答 >
问题:

无法从资源文件夹加载js文件

林星阑
2023-03-14

我已经将我的项目上传到githttps://github.com/gitekiras/spring-boot-gradle-mvc

我不能得到正确的是,我不能加载css和js从资源文件夹。

当我把它放在webapp文件夹,我能够得到每件事情的工作,但根据教程,我应该把它们放在资源的静态文件夹。

但是当我这样做的时候,我不能加载页面上的css和js。

谁能说出我错过了什么?

另外:当我在浏览器日志中看到时,它显示它正试图以application/json的形式查找js和css文件。我不确定我在这里做错了什么。

共有1个答案

宗政学
2023-03-14

您通过添加自己的@EnableWebMvc,显式地覆盖了默认行为-请参阅Spring MVC自动配置。删除@EnableWebMvc(以及/resources/**不需要的资源处理程序),它将正常工作。

 类似资料:
  • 问题内容: 我的项目具有以下结构: 我有一个文件,我想从单元测试中加载文件 我有此代码不起作用。它抱怨“没有这样的文件或目录”。 我也试过了 这也不起作用。它返回。我正在使用Maven构建我的项目。 问题答案: 尝试下一个: 如果上述方法不起作用,则已在以下类中添加了各种项目:1(代码在此处)。 以下是有关如何使用该类的一些示例:

  • 我正在使用MockitoJUnit库测试我的控制器。有些变量声明为: 当我运行测试时,它找不到我的值。资源文件夹中的端口作为属性文件。我的控制器运行没有问题,但是当我运行我的controller junit测试时,端口号是空的。 我在课堂上使用了以下注释: 我在jUnit测试中使用了下面的方法 我很困惑,有人知道我是否错过了一些设置吗?谢谢!

  • 我在maven项目的src/main/resource文件夹中下载了.sh文件,我正在通过下面的代码阅读它 如果我使用jar EX作为应用程序运行:- java-jar runscript.jar SCHEMA_NAME /users/ideaprojects/runscript/target/file:/users/ideaprojects/runscript/target/runscripts

  • Spring靴-1.4.1;IDE-IntelliJ 2016.3。EAP 我试图加载资源如下; 和 当我从IDE运行应用程序时,这两种方法都可以正常工作,但当我尝试将应用程序构建为war并将其部署到Tomcat上时,这两种方法都不起作用。 有人能帮我解决这个问题吗? 谢谢

  • 项目结构: 我目前正在Eclipse中开发一个JavaFX应用程序,在从resources文件夹加载一个. css样式表时遇到了问题。 我已经将资源文件夹添加到类路径(项目属性 - 正在使用以下代码: 正在抛出 NullPointerException 我已经阅读了其他帖子并尝试了所有内容,但似乎无法让它工作。 编辑:设法通过删除和恢复bin文件夹使其正常工作。现在加载了.css,但由于某些原因它

  • 问题内容: 我从Git存储库导入了一个项目,并在Eclipse中为其添加了Maven性质。在资源文件夹中,我添加了一个名为的配置文件。现在,每当我尝试从Java代码打开此文件时,都会得到。该文件也存在于maven编译项目后生成的文件夹中。 谁能告诉我可能是什么问题?我尝试加载此文件的Java代码是: 其中是一个对象。 谁能给我一些有关如何解决此问题的提示? 问题答案: 如果文件在编译后被放置在目标